use tonic::transport::{Channel, Endpoint};
use crate::process::BridgeError;
pub async fn connect_channel(port: u16) -> Result<Channel, BridgeError> {
let uri = format!("http://127.0.0.1:{port}");
let channel = Endpoint::from_shared(uri)
.map_err(|e| BridgeError::Transport(e.to_string()))?
.connect()
.await
.map_err(|e| BridgeError::Transport(e.to_string()))?;
Ok(channel)
}
